在区块链技术从“可编程货币”向“可编程社会”演进的过程中,以太坊作为全球最大的智能合约平台,已承载了海量去中心化应用(DApp)、NFT、DeFi协议等数据资源,这些数据分散在区块链网络和节点中,传统搜索引擎难以高效索引和检索,导致用户获取信息面临“数据孤岛”困境,IPFS(星际文件系统)作为一种去中心化存储协议,正与以太坊搜索引擎深度融合,为构建开放、高效、抗审查的下一代信息检索体系提供关键技术支撑。
以太坊的“数据检索困境”:为何需要专门的搜索引擎?
以太坊的本质是一个“世界计算机”,其数据以交易、合约状态、事件日志等形式记录在区块链上,与传统互联网的集中化数据不同,以太坊数据具有以下特点:
- 去中心化存储:数据分布在全节点中,缺乏统一索引;
- 动态更新:智能合约交互实时产生新数据,传统爬虫难以实时抓取;
- 结构复杂:包含ABI(应用二进制接口)、事件日志、状态变更等多维度信息,需专业解析才能理解。
用户若想查询某NFT的持有历史、DeFi协议的利率变化或特定DApp的用户行为数据,依赖中心化平台(如Etherscan)的有限筛选功能已无法满足深度需求。以太坊搜索引擎应运而生,其核心目标是:通过技术手段对链上数据进行索引、解析和排序,实现“像谷歌搜索网页一样搜索以太坊数据”。
IPFS:去中心化存储的“基础设施”
以太坊数据检索的痛点,不仅在于“索引”,更在于“存储”,区块链本身不适合存储大量非结构化数据(如NFT图片、视频、DApp前端代码),而IPFS恰好弥补了这一缺陷。
IPFS是一种基于内容寻址的分布式文件系统,其核心逻辑是通过文件的哈希值(唯一标识符)而非域名(如https://...)来定位资源,当用户上传文件至IPFS后,系统会将其分割为数据块,并生成唯一的CID(Content Identifier),网络中的节点可自愿存储这些数据块,并通过CID请求获取完整文件。
以太坊与IPFS的结合具有天然优势:
- 数据与存储分离:以太坊链上记录数据的CID,实际内容由IPFS网络存储,既节省了区块链空间,又保证了数据的可访问性;
- 抗审查与高可用性:IPFS的分布式存储特性使得数据无法被单一主体删除或篡改,即使部分节点离线,其他节点仍可提供数据;

- 降低成本:相比中心化云存储,IPFS通过激励机制(如Filecoin)鼓励节点贡献存储资源,长期来看更具成本效益。
以太坊搜索引擎+IPFS:构建去中心化检索生态
以太坊搜索引擎与IPFS的融合,并非简单叠加,而是通过技术协同实现“索引-存储-检索”的全流程革新,以当前主流的去中心化搜索引擎(如Phaeton、Searcher.xyz等)为例,其技术架构通常包含以下核心模块:
数据采集与索引:从链上到IPFS的“数据桥梁”
搜索引擎通过全节点或轻节点实时监听以太坊链上事件(如NFT转移、合约调用等),提取关键信息(如交易哈希、合约地址、用户钱包等),对于非链上数据(如DApp前端、NFT元数据),则通过解析链上记录的IPFS CID,从IPFS网络中抓取实际文件内容。
某NFT的元数据可能存储在IPFS上,其JSON文件中包含图片链接、描述等信息,搜索引擎会解析该JSON文件,并将其中的关键词(如NFT名称、创作者)与链上事件(如所有权变更)关联,建立多维度索引。
数据解析与结构化:让“机器可读”替代“人工筛选”
以太坊数据多为机器可读的原始代码或哈希值,普通用户难以直接理解,搜索引擎需通过智能解析技术:
- 合约ABI解析:将智能合约的接口描述文件转换为可读的函数名、参数说明;
- 事件日志结构化:将链上事件(如“Transfer”事件)解析为“从A地址转至B地址,数量为X”的自然语言描述;
- IPFS内容提取:对IPFS上的文本、图片、视频等多媒体内容进行OCR(文字识别)、标签提取等处理,生成可检索的文本数据。
经过结构化处理后,用户可通过关键词(如“某NFT的当前持有者”“DeFi协议APY最高的借贷池”)直接查询,无需理解底层技术逻辑。
检索排序与去中心化:抗审查的“算法透明化”
传统搜索引擎的排序算法由中心化平台控制,可能存在偏见或操纵,而去中心化以太坊搜索引擎的排序逻辑通常基于以下原则:
- 链上权重:根据交易频率、持有者数量、合约活跃度等链上数据评估信息重要性;
- 社区共识:通过DAO(去中心化自治组织)或代币投票机制决定排序算法的权重分配;
- IPFS节点贡献:鼓励IPFS节点提供存储和带宽支持,作为检索结果排序的参考因素之一。
部分搜索引擎还采用零知识证明(ZKP)等技术,在保护用户隐私的同时验证检索结果的真实性,避免“虚假数据”污染索引。
应用场景:从“数据查询”到“价值发现”
以太坊搜索引擎与IPFS的结合,正在重塑多个领域的交互方式:
- NFT市场:用户可跨平台检索NFT的创作背景、流转历史、稀有度评分,甚至通过IPFS访问原始数字艺术品,避免“镜像诈骗”;
- DeFi与DAO:开发者可通过关键词检索智能合约漏洞、资金流向,DAO成员可查询提案投票记录和社区讨论,提升透明度;
- DApp生态:普通用户能快速发现符合需求的DApp(如“支持零知识证明的隐私钱包”),并通过IPFS直接访问其去中心化前端,无需依赖应用商店;
- 链上数据分析:研究人员和机构可基于检索工具进行链上行为分析、趋势预测,推动区块链与实体经济的融合。
挑战与展望:迈向“Web3.0时代的信息入口”
尽管以太坊搜索引擎与IPFS的融合前景广阔,但仍面临技术落地挑战:
- 性能瓶颈:IPFS的文件检索速度依赖节点网络规模,需进一步优化P2P传输协议;
- 数据一致性:IPFS节点可能选择性地“冷存储”不常用数据,需激励机制保障热门数据的可用性;
- 用户体验:普通用户对去中心化工具的操作门槛仍较高,需通过简化界面、集成钱包插件等方式降低使用难度。
随着以太坊Layer2扩容方案(如Rollup)的成熟、IPFS与Filecoin存储生态的完善,以及AI技术在数据解析中的应用,去中心化搜索引擎有望成为“Web3.0时代的信息入口”,它不仅能让用户自由、安全地获取链上数据,更能推动以太坊从“价值互联网”向“价值与信息互联网”的跃迁,最终实现“数据属于用户,检索由用户主导”的去中心化愿景。
在这个由代码和共识构建的新世界里,以太坊搜索引擎与IPFS的协同,或许正是打开未来信息大门的钥匙。